Dimitry Kolyshev is a Senior Software Developer based in Tbilisi with over 15 years in software development and a decade of professional experience spanning backend, mobile and web technologies. At AdGuard since 2013 he engineers B2C products using Go, JavaScript/TypeScript and Swift, and contributes to the well-known open-source AdguardForiOS project by refining content-blocker affinity rules and the JavaScript converter. His background includes server-side Java, .NET and Android work, giving him strong cross-stack fluency from databases to mobile clients. Trained in applied mathematics at Lomonosov Moscow State University, he brings analytical rigor to performance and correctness problems while favoring pragmatic, test-driven improvements in security- and privacy-focused applications.

Contributions summary:Dimitry's commits focus on modifying and improving the AdGuard for iOS content blocker. Their work involves implementing and refining affinity rules, which determine how content blocker rules are applied based on content blocker types. They also worked on testing the behavior of these affinity rules and updating the Javascript converter, which plays a key role in this open-source project.
